MCG Ultimate Hat Switch axis issue
Posted: Sat Apr 10, 2021 23:20
Model: MCG Ultimate Twist v 2.025 Mk2
NJoy32 Firmware: v2.03.0
VKB Config: v0.91.78
Springs 1 50lb per cam
Default cams for MKIII base
(Black Color USB BOX)
File used: _BlackBox_MK2_GF_MCG_Ultimate_Twist_v2_02_5.vkb
Hi,
I think im having a hardware issue or software?? with the default top middle hat. It has 2 plastic hats moves 360 smoothly.
The Y axis is intermittently not responsive the x axis works just fine.
I did calibrations a few times and made sure the module is installed correctly with the white arrow down to match the contacts... and it is (i watched the module swap video).
The Y axis sometimes does not respond and sometimes it works fine a few seconds later. Sometimes the Y axis has to be press all the way up or down in order to register.
The other extra modules worked fine in the top middle swappable spot.
I noticed that this hat is super sensitive to the screws tightness.
If the screws are looser (95-99% thigh) the hat responds a bit better but still stops responding. Original screws were quite tight had to press the screw driver down to get them to unscrew.
Using the small screwdriver provided and tightened with light force until the screw just stops rotating, the y axis stops working more often.
I don't know if the module has a contact defect or the pins in the grip don't make contact with all the pads?
I requested a ticket support with "VKB North America" but want to see if this could also be a software/config issue. I have more screenshots if needed.
